North America Single Axis Solar Tracker Market Product Landscape
The product landscape of the North America Single Axis Solar Tracker Market is characterized by continuous innovation focused on maximizing energy generation, enhancing durability, and simplifying installation. Manufacturers are increasingly offering intelligent tracking solutions that utilize AI and machine learning to optimize solar panel orientation based on real-time weather data and site-specific conditions. These advanced trackers offer features like terrain-following capabilities, enabling deployment on previously challenging landscapes, and robust designs that withstand extreme weather events. The market is seeing a proliferation of tracker designs, including the widely adopted horizontal single-axis trackers (HSAT) and various multi-row configurations designed for different site constraints and module types. The focus remains on improving the tracker's structural integrity, reducing component wear, and integrating advanced monitoring and control systems for remote management and predictive maintenance.
Key Drivers, Barriers & Challenges in North America Single Axis Solar Tracker Market
Key Drivers:
- Declining Solar PV Costs: The steady decrease in the cost of solar panels makes solar projects more economically viable, driving demand for associated tracking systems.
- Government Incentives and Policies: Favorable tax credits, renewable energy mandates, and net metering policies significantly boost solar installations.
- Corporate Sustainability Goals: Increasing commitment from corporations to reduce their carbon footprint fuels the adoption of solar energy.
- Technological Advancements: Innovations in tracker efficiency, reliability, and integration with energy storage systems enhance overall project performance.
Barriers & Challenges:
- Supply Chain Volatility: Disruptions in the global supply chain for raw materials and components can lead to increased costs and project delays.
- Land Use and Permitting: Securing suitable land and navigating complex permitting processes can be time-consuming and costly.
- Grid Interconnection Issues: Challenges related to grid capacity and interconnection processes can sometimes hinder the rapid deployment of large-scale solar projects.
- Competition from Fixed-Tilt Systems: While single-axis trackers offer higher energy yield, fixed-tilt systems can be a cost-effective alternative for certain projects.

Notable Milestones in North America Single Axis Solar Tracker Market Sector
- September 2022: FTC Solar, Inc. launched the Pioneer, a new portrait (1P) Single-Axis Solar Tracker Solution. The Pioneer supports all module factors, including those over 2.4 meters, offering increased flexibility. It also operates independently from the grid during outages and is self-powered with a high-energy battery for up to three days of backup, enhancing energy resilience.
- March 2022: NEXTracker launched the NX Horizon-XTR, a terrain-following, single-axis smart solar tracker. This innovation is designed to broaden the addressable solar power market on sloped, uneven, and challenging terrain by reducing grading, minimizing steel costs, and decreasing project risks. The NX Horizon-XTR has undergone extensive testing at the utility scale over the preceding three years.
